Indicator 4: Suspension/ Expulsion

School District Self-Review Monitoring Protocol - Suspension of Students with Disabilities - This self-review monitoring protocol on the long-term suspension of students with disabilities must be completed by all school districts identified by the State as having significant discrepancy in the rates of long-term suspensions of students with disabilities and/or disproportionality in their rates of long-term suspensions of students with disabilities by race/ethnicity.

Indicator 9: Disproportionality in Special Education by Race/Ethnicity

School District Self-Review Monitoring Protocol - Disproportionate Identification of Racial and Ethnic Groups in Special Education and Related Services - School districts that have been identified under federal Indicator #9 of the State Performance Plan by the State Education Department (SED) as having significant disproportionality based on race and ethnicity in the identification of students with disabilities are required to complete this self-review monitoring protocol.

Indicator 10: Disproportionality in Classification/Placement by Race/Ethnicity

School District Self-Review Monitoring Protocol - Disproportionate Representation of Students with Disabilities by Classification and Placement - School districts that have been identified under federal Indicator #10 of the State Performance Plan by the State Education Department (SED) as having significant disproportionate representation of students with disabilities by classification and/or placement are required to complete this self-review monitoring protocol.
